Swelling of the neck, also known as cervical edema, occurs when fluid accumulates in the tissues of the neck, causing visible enlargement and potential discomfort. This swelling can result from various underlying conditions, ranging from benign to serious. Common causes include infections such as viral or bacterial throat infections, which can lead to swollen lymph nodes or abscesses in the neck. Conditions like thyroiditis, where the thyroid gland becomes inflamed, or goiter, where the thyroid gland enlarges, can also cause neck swelling. Other causes include lymphadenopathy, where lymph nodes become swollen due to infections or malignancies, and injuries or trauma to the neck. Autoimmune diseases like rheumatoid arthritis or systemic lupus erythematosus can contribute to swelling in the neck as well. Additionally, fluid retention due to congestive heart failure or kidney problems can lead to generalized edema, including neck swelling. Treatment for swelling of the neck depends on the underlying cause. For infections, appropriate antibiotics or antiviral medications are prescribed. In cases of thyroid disorders, treatment may involve medications to regulate thyroid function or, in some cases, surgical intervention. Managing fluid retention involves addressing the underlying heart or kidney condition with medications and lifestyle changes. If the swelling is due to injury or trauma, rest and pain management are often recommended. Persistent or severe neck swelling, especially if accompanied by difficulty breathing, swallowing, or significant pain, requires prompt medical evaluation to determine the cause and receive appropriate treatment. Early diagnosis and intervention are key to effectively managing neck swelling and preventing complications.
